📖 1. Role of oral pathology in dentistry

🔑 Key Concepts & Definitions

  • Histopathology practice : Histopathology practice is the microscopic approach that supports diagnosis and understanding of oral and maxillofacial diseases.
  • Oral clinical presentations : Oral clinical presentations are the mouth-based manifestations where oral pathologies can be observed clinically.
  • Oral histology richness : Oral histology richness refers to the variety of tissues in the mouth that can be involved in disease.
  • Differential diagnosis : Differential diagnosis is the clinical comparison process needed because oral pathology classification is difficult.
